Low US rates could stick around

Investors have often talked about the global economy since the crisis as reflecting a "new normal" of slow growth and low inflation. But, just maybe, we've really returned to the old normal.

A 200-year history of interest rates shows the real aberration looks like the 7.3 per cent average experienced in the US from 1970 to 2007.
